VANCOUVER USA TOURISM OFFICE LAUNCHES NEW
ONLINE WEDDING PLANNING FEATURE
Brides- and grooms-to-be now have centralized source for weddings in
Southwest Washington
VANCOUVER, Wash. - A new resource is now available to help happy couples plan their
nuptials in one of the most beautiful and centrally located regions in the Pacific Northwest.
Vancouver USA Regional Tourism Office recently launched a special section on its website that
provides information on Southwest Washington's one-of-a-kind special event venues, hotel
facilities and other sought-after services such as catering.
"The combination of the area's natural beauty combined with our wide array of unique wedding
venues makes Southwest Washington the perfect place for any couple to share their special
day together," said Kim Bennett, president and CEO of the Vancouver USA Regional Tourism
Office. "Being centrally located also makes Vancouver an ideal spot to bring friends and family
together from all parts of the Pacific Northwest."
Whether planning a large or small wedding, Vancouver has venues to suit just about any size
and any theme from casual to formal. Couples can choose from a variety of wedding sites
ranging from stately historic houses, to golf courses, museums, community centers and hotels.
And, with more than 2,600 guestrooms throughout the region, out-of-town guests will find it easy
to make overnight accommodations.
